Your OpportunityAre you looking for a career that is challenging but also rewarding? Do you have a passion for your industry, recent industry experience and industry qualifications? Have you considered sharing your knowledge and skills with future industry experts?As a TAFE Teacher you will have the opportunity to impart your extensive industry knowledge and experience to students using a variety of delivery methods including in the classroom, online, and workplace. You will also enjoy the satisfaction of giving students from diverse backgrounds the skills they need to succeed at work and in their future.The RoleWe have an exciting permanent full-time position available to join our Educational Delivery team in Electrotechnology at TAFE Queensland’s Ipswich Campus.As a TAFE Teacher in Electrotechnology team, you will have the opportunity to influence the careers of future industry persons by sharing your extensive industry knowledge to students in a classroom or other educational setting.This position reports to the Educational Team Leader.SalaryThe salary range for a TAFE Teacher is $85,142 - $113,971 (gross) per annum, depending on educational qualifications held and teaching experience.BenefitsFour (4) weeks recreation leave (accrued annually) Five (5) weeks Non-Attendance Time programmed annually for preparationPaid overtime arrangements may be available, according to operational requirements, with generous compensationFlexible work options (e.g. Purchased leave, compressed hours, telecommuting)12.75% Superannuation and Salary packaging options availableFinancial assistance towards relocation expenses may be availableProfessional development, study assistance and support to return to industry for currency and competency purposesWellbeing initiatives and social responsibility programsAccess to Employee Assistance ProgramAccess to private health corporate plans and corporate discounts (e.g. Fitness Passport, Apple products, Dell products, Lenovo products)Comprehensive Domestic and Family Violence (DFV) support optionsWork at Home Software (e.g. Adobe and Microsoft software)Employee discounts or deals related to work-at-home software, Apple products, Dell products, Lenovo products, fitness passports, and private health insurance.Annual staff recognition awards and years of service recognitionPride Network for LGBTQIA+ employees and alliesWhite Ribbon Australia Accredited WorkplaceFree car parkingMandatory RequirementsApplicants must possess UEE30811 Certificate III in Electrotechnology, and the following:current industry skills directly relevant to the training and assessment being provided;current knowledge and skills in vocational training and learning that informs the training and assessment provided;evidence of undertaking professional development in the fields of the knowledge and practice of vocational training, learning and assessment including competency-based training and assessment;Current Queensland Driver’s license.Additionally, to become a TAFE Teacher, you must hold one of the following training and assessment credentials:TAE40116 Certificate IV in Training and Assessment; orTAE40110 Certificate IV in Training and Assessment plus TAELLN411 Address Adult Language, Literacy and Numeracy Skills (or TAELLN401A) and TAEASS502 Design and Develop Assessment Tools (or TAESS502A or TAEASS502B); orTAE50111 Diploma of Vocational Education and Training; orTAE50116 Diploma of Vocational Education and Training or its successor; orTAE50211 Diploma of Training Design and Development; orTAE50216 Diploma of Training Design and Development or its successor; orA higher-level qualification in adult education (approved by TAFE Queensland).Note: Proof of qualifications and industry currency/experience to be provided at interview.Not sure if you are qualified or experienced enough?Please note applicants need not necessarily possess teaching experience, as the right candidate may be trained and developed through coaching, mentoring, and partnering. Importance is placed on possession of the appropriate qualifications, industry experience and the right attitude.For more information about how we could support you in your journey to becoming a TAFE Teacher, please read about our Foundation Educator program on the TAFE Queensland website.Highly Desirable Candidates who possess the following will be highly regarded:High level of digital literacy skills across various platforms (online Learning Management Systems).Industry currency - experience in relevant work sector How to applyIf you’re interested in this role, please use the ‘Apply’ button to progress to the TAFE Queensland Recruitment Portal where you can view the full role description. For more than 140 years, TAFE Queensland has delivered practical and industry-relevant training to provide students with the skills and experience they need to build lifelong careers. We have recently been named State Winner of the 2023 Large Training Provider of the Year at the prestigious Queensland Training Awards and the Australian Training Awards. Our training is delivered to students and apprentices on-site, online, in the workplace, or on-campus to give people the skills they need to enrich their communities, support their industries, and strengthen their local economies.By working at TAFE Queensland, you can be a part of a highly experienced workforce closely connected with their industries and dedicated to delivering best practices and innovative training.In TAFE Queensland, South West region, we have a strong focus on workplace culture and we value employee collaboration, strong leadership and high performing teams.
